  • One thing everyone should be aware of is that seizures are not always a sign of epilepsy. I have a tumor in the left motor cortex of my brain, which causes focal seizures on the right side. Unlike some times of seizures, these rarely result in loss of consciousness, but are extremely painful, feeling very much like an electric shock. There is utterly no control over the limbs involved, and I have even drawn blood when my fingernails were slightly long, by clenching my fist so tightly.
